:where(section)[data-v-60d3881b]{container-type:inline-size;display:grid;grid-template-columns:auto;height:auto;max-width:100%;overflow:hidden;position:relative}:where(section).show-overflow[data-v-60d3881b]{overflow:visible}:where(section).full-screen[data-v-60d3881b]{--full-height:1000px;--viewport-height:100vh;height:calc(var(--viewport-height) - 80px);max-height:var(--full-height)}@container (max-width: 1921px) and (height < 600px){:where(section).full-screen[data-v-60d3881b]{max-height:calc(var(--viewport-height) - 80px)}}@container (height > 1080){:where(section).full-screen[data-v-60d3881b]{max-height:1120px}}.section-content[data-v-60d3881b]{--section-margin:6.25%;display:grid;margin-inline:auto;max-width:1200px;width:calc(100vw - var(--section-margin)*2)}@media screen and (min-width:800px){.section-content[data-v-60d3881b]{--section-margin:9.58%}}@container (min-width: 800px){.section-content[data-v-60d3881b]{--section-margin:9.58%}}:where(section).diagonal-edge[data-v-60d3881b]{--angle-height:100px;clip-path:polygon(0 var(--angle-height),100% 0,100% 100%,0 100%)}:where(section).diagonal-edge .section-content[data-v-60d3881b]{padding-top:calc(var(--angle-height)*2)}@media screen and (min-width:1250px){:where(section).diagonal-edge .section-content[data-v-60d3881b]{padding-top:var(--angle-height)}}@media screen and (min-width:1250px){:where(section).diagonal-edge[data-v-60d3881b]{--angle-height:210px}}:where(section).compensate-diagonal-edge.full-screen[data-v-60d3881b]{height:100%;margin-bottom:calc(var(--diagonal-edge-height)/2*-1);max-height:-moz-max-content;max-height:max-content;min-height:calc(var(--full-height) - var(--diagonal-edge-height))}@media (min-width:1250px){:where(section).compensate-diagonal-edge.full-screen[data-v-60d3881b]{--viewport-height:calc(100vh - var(--diagonal-edge-height)/2);height:calc(var(--viewport-height) - var(--diagonal-edge-height)/2);max-height:calc(var(--full-height) - var(--diagonal-edge-height)/2)}}:where(section).compensate-overlap[data-v-60d3881b]{padding-bottom:var(--overlap-adjustment)}header[data-v-03a01505]{color:var(--clr,#fff)}header :where(h1[data-v-03a01505],h2[data-v-03a01505],h3[data-v-03a01505],h4[data-v-03a01505],h5[data-v-03a01505],h6[data-v-03a01505]){font-family:var(--font-poppins);font-weight:var(--font-semibold);letter-spacing:-.03125rem;margin:unset;white-space:pre-wrap}header :where(h1[data-v-03a01505],.h1[data-v-03a01505]>*){font-size:var(--fs-heading-xl);line-height:var(--lh-heading-xl)}header :where(h2[data-v-03a01505],.h2[data-v-03a01505]>*){font-size:var(--fs-heading-lg);line-height:var(--lh-heading-lg)}header :where(h3[data-v-03a01505],.h3[data-v-03a01505]>*){font-size:var(--fs-heading-md);line-height:var(--lh-heading-md)}header :where(h4[data-v-03a01505],.h4[data-v-03a01505]>*){font-size:var(--fs-heading-sm);line-height:var(--lh-heading-sm)}header :where(h5[data-v-03a01505],h6[data-v-03a01505],.h5[data-v-03a01505]>*,.h6[data-v-03a01505]>*){font-size:var(--fs-heading-xs);line-height:var(--lh-heading-xs)}:where(hr[data-v-6fefdb41]){margin:unset}.separator-container[data-v-6fefdb41]{--_m:var(--margin-block,var(--md-margin-block,var(--lg-margin-block)));--_mt:var(--_m,var(--margin-top));--_mb:var(--_m,var(--margin-bottom));margin-block:var(--_mt) var(--_mb);margin-inline:auto;width:var(--width,100%)}@media screen and (min-width:800px){.separator-container[data-v-6fefdb41]{--_m:var(--md-margin-block,var(--margin-block))}}@media screen and (min-width:1250px){.separator-container[data-v-6fefdb41]{--_m:var(--lg-margin-block,var(--md-margin-block,var(--margin-block)))}}.separator-container.labelled[data-v-6fefdb41]{display:flex;flex-direction:column;gap:1rem;place-items:flex-start}@media screen and (width >= 800px){.separator-container.labelled[data-v-6fefdb41]{flex-direction:row;gap:1.5rem;place-items:center}}.separator-container .heading[data-v-6fefdb41]{color:var(--clr,#131a3c);-webkit-user-select:none;-moz-user-select:none;user-select:none}.separator[data-v-6fefdb41]{border-color:var(--line-clr,rgba(94,105,151,.2))}.separator[data-v-6fefdb41]:not(.separator-container){width:100%}.separator.opaque[data-v-6fefdb41]{border-color:transparent}
